By Michael Hill Sun reporter March 15, 2008 Many middle-aged American Jews have identical memories of Yiddish - the language their parents spoke when they didn't want the children to understand. That's what Gila Haor remembers from her childhood in upstate New York. But at 33, she's trying to change...
